Description | The founding documents of the South Carolina Immigration Association, including its Act of Incorporation, and the objects of the association. The Association was organized not only to promote the sale of lands, but also to call attention to manufacturing, notably cotton mills, of which it gives a brief description of their present state, and to mining, with regard to which it reprints a memorial to Congress from citizens of the sixth congressional district of North Carolina. |
